In terms of night life I equally prefer Ossenmarkt with its student cafes and pubs, my favourite one is Casa Vier, the pintje is the biggest there !!! Southern Antwerp is not to be estimated with its discos, I personally like going to Cafe Local. I have also played in almost all places with life music in the city (over 15 - Irish Times, Musem Van Schone Kunsten, etc.) with my band Jailhouse Chili. Carnavals was something that I tried not to miss. I often have attended the movie nights and activities organised by the local ESN network team and also by the Anwterpse Progressive Student organisation.
